Buying drugs illegally can lead to serious legal repercussions, differing by jurisdiction. Repercussions may consist of:
Criminal Charges:
Possession, trafficking, and circulation charges can result in fines and imprisonment.
Rap sheet:
A drug offense can result in a long-term rap sheet, impacting employment and real estate opportunities.
Social Stigma:
Individuals charged with drug-related offenses often deal with societal preconception, affecting individual relationships and neighborhood standing.
Long-lasting Health Issues:
Beyond legal consequences, drug usage can lead to long-term health complications, consisting of addiction, psychological health disorders, and increased danger of infectious diseases.Harm Reduction and Support Systems
In spite of the risks connected with controlled substance usage, many advocates promote damage reduction strategies to decrease the negative impacts on individuals and communities. Here are some techniques:
Harm Reduction StrategiesSafe Needle Exchange Programs: Reduce the spread of contagious diseases by supplying tidy needles.Drug Testing Services: Allow users to test substances for pureness and the presence of harmful additives.Education and Awareness Campaigns: Inform the public about the dangers of drug use and promote safe practices.Assistance SystemsCounseling Services: Access to mental health support can resolve underlying concerns causing substance abuse.Rehab Programs: These programs supply structured assistance for those looking for to overcome dependency.Neighborhood Outreach: Local companies can provide resources and support to help individuals make informed options.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1.
